Age Categories

The MTB Regulations defines the categories to be used in this series.

Age*Year of birthCategorySchool
7-82018-19Sub NipperPrimary
92017Nipper 9Primary
102016Nipper 10Primary
112015Sprog 11Primary
122014Sprog 12Primary
13-142012-13Sub Junior PSPrimary
13-142012-13Sub Junior HSHigh School
152011Youth 15High School
162010Youth 16High School
17-192009-07JuniorHigh School
* Age of participant as of 31 December 2026 as per MTB Regulations.

Costs

The following entry fees will apply:

CategoriesCost
Primary SchoolR180
High SchoolR200
Replacement bike board *R100
* One 2025/6 bike board will be issued free of charge at the first event being attended. If you have a 2025 board you can use it in 2026. Sub Nippers and those moving from primary to high school will be issued new boards irrespective. The board must be used for all races in the series. A fee will be charged if a replacement board is requested.

Online entry is the only mechanism to enter the races. No “on the day” entries will be accepted.

Number / Board

We are re-using the 2025 boards in 2026, so bring your old board along. Sub Nippers and those moving from primary to high school will be issued new boards irrespective (free of charge, no need to notify us). The board must be used for all races in the 2026 series.

If you were issued a board in 2025 or 2026, but need a replacement, submit a request at Registration – Western Cape School Cycling – Support desk with the summary “New board” and share your name, date of birth and, if known, old board number, then we will have it ready for you on the day, reducing waiting time. One free board will be issued per year, subsequent replacements will incur a R100 fee.

Registration

There will be a registration point at the venue where Team Managers must collect their school’s number boards at least one hour prior to the start of racing. The number boards contain a timing chip with a rider’s details and cyclists may therefore not swop number boards! Should there be any children not represented by a Team Manager, they are to go to registration with a responsible adult. Registration opens at 6:50

Timing

An electronic timing system will be in use. Each number board has an embedded chip which the timing system will pick up. Participants are required to have their number boards attached to the front handlebars before the start of an event. No board, no time!

Please do not swap your timing board with another participant. Your personal information is stored on the timing system linked to the board you are issued with. The bike boards are to be kept for the entire series. If you lose your board between races, a new one can be purchased at registration at a cost of R100.
